Date: | Saturday 14 August 2010 |
Time: | 8:50 LT |
Type: | Piper J3C-65 Cub |
Owner/operator: | Private |
Registration: | N6526H |
MSN: | 19715 |
Fatalities: | Fatalities: 0 / Occupants: 1 |
Aircraft damage: | None |
Location: | Next to Highway 150, just northwest of Chelan, Washington -
United States of America
|
Phase: | En route |
Nature: | Private |
Departure airport: | Lake Chelan Airport - KS10 |
Destination airport: | Lake Chelan Airport - KS10 |
Confidence Rating: | Information is only available from news, social media or unofficial sources |
Narrative:Aircraft suffered in flight engine problems, pilot was able to avoid homes in the area and landed successfully in a field near the Granite Ridge Housing Development next to Highway 150, just northwest of Chelan, WA.
